By the way, what version of the game are you playing? Older versions had a bug which allowed you to skip the part of the plot that made Almaria friendly, by getting the Crystal Box before receiving permission to pass through Fort Emerald. If you triggered this bug, you can still finish the game, but Almaria will remain hostile forever.

The fact that you can get north of Fort Emerald without permission from Houghton is the bug. There used to be two ways to do it: by casting Dispel Barrier on the barriers in Fort Emerald, and by the gate in the bandit outpost north of Fort Saffron. Both have been fixed in the most recent version, but if you've already triggered the bug by taking the crystal box then there's nothing you can do about it. You'll just have to finish the game with Almaria still hostile.
